计算机的发展格式下载-单片机原理与应用

上传人:嘀****l 文档编号:253054437 上传时间:2024-11-28 格式:PPT 页数:48 大小:4.06MB
返回 下载 相关 举报
计算机的发展格式下载-单片机原理与应用_第1页
第1页 / 共48页
计算机的发展格式下载-单片机原理与应用_第2页
第2页 / 共48页
计算机的发展格式下载-单片机原理与应用_第3页
第3页 / 共48页
点击查看更多>>
资源描述
Click to edit Master title style,Click to edit Master text styles,Second level,Third level,Fourth level,Fifth level,*,*,单击此处编辑母版标题样式,单击此处编辑母版文本样式,第二级,第三级,第四级,第五级,*,51单片机及其应用,1,1.1,电子计算机的发展概述,1.1.1,电子计算机的问世及其经典结构,1946,年,2,月,15,日,,第一台电子数字计算机问世,这标志着计算机时代的到来。,(,CALCULATOR,),ENIAC,(,“埃尼阿克”,),2,与现代的计算机相比,有许多不足,但,它的问世开创了计算机科学技术的新纪元,,对人类的生产和生活方式产生了巨大的影响。,ENIAC,是电子管计算机,时钟频率仅有,100 KHz,,但能在,1,秒钟的时间内完成,5000,次加法运算。,3,匈牙利籍数学家,冯,诺依曼,在方案的设计上做出了重要的贡献。,1946,年,6,月,他又提出了“程序存储”和“二进制运算”的思想,进一步构建了,计算机由运算器、控制器、存储器、输入设备和输出设备组成,这一计算机的经典结构。,(,EDVAC,-ELECTRONIC DISCRETE VARIABLE AUTOMATIC,COMPUTER,),4,电子计算机技术的发展,相继经历了五个时代:,电子管计算机;,晶体管计算机;,集成电路计算机;,大规模集成电路计算机;,超大规模集成电路计算机。,计算机的结构仍然没有突破冯,诺依曼提出的计算机的经典结构框架。,5,二、微型计算机的应用形态,从应用形态上,微机可以分成三种:,多板机(系统机),将,CPU,、存储器、,I/O,接口电路和总线接口等组装在一块主机板(即微机主板)。各种适配板卡插在主机板的扩展槽上并与电源、软,/,硬盘驱动器及光驱等装在同一机箱内,再配上系统软件,就构成了一台完整的微型计算机系统(简称系统机)。,工业,PC,机,也属于多板机。,6,单板机,将,CPU,芯片、,存储器,芯片、,I/O,接口,芯片和简单的,I/O,设备,(小键盘、,LED,显示器)等装配在一块印刷电路板上,再配上,监控程序,(固化在,ROM,中),就构成了一台单板微型计算机(简称单板机)。,单板机,7,单板机的,I/O,设备简单,软件资源少,使用不方便。早期主要用于微型计算机原理的,教学,及,简单的测控系统,,现在已很少使用。,8,单片机,在一片集成电路芯片上集成微处理器、存储器、,I/O,接口电路,从而构成了,单芯片微型计算机,即单片机,。,三种应用形态的比较,:,单板机,单片机,系统机(多板机),9,系统机,(,桌面应用,)属于通用计算机,主要应用于数据处理、办公自动化及辅助设计。,单片机,(,嵌入式应用,)属于专用计算机,主要应用于智能仪表、智能传感器、智能家电、智能办公设备、汽车及军事电子设备等应用系统。,单片机,体积小,、,价格低,、,可靠性高,,,其非凡的嵌入式应用形态对于满足嵌入式应用需求具有独特的优势。,10,1.2,单片机的发展过程及产品近况,1.2.1,单片机的发展过程,单片机技术发展过程可分为三个主要阶段:,单芯片微机形成阶段,1976,年,,Intel,公司推出了,MCS-48,系列单片机。,8,位,CPU,、,1K,字节,ROM,、,64,字节,RAM,、,27,根,I/O,线和,1,个,8,位定时,/,计数器,。,特点是,:存储器容量较小,寻址范围小(不大于,4K,),无串行接口,指令系统功能不强。,11,性能完善提高阶段,1980,年,,Intel,公司推出了,MCS-51,系列单片机:,8,位,CPU,、,4K,字节,ROM,、,128,字节,RAM,、,4,个,8,位并口、,1,个全双工串行口、,2,个,16,位定时,/,计数器。寻址范围,64K,,并有控制功能较强的布尔处理器。,特点是,:结构体系完善,性能已大大提高,面向控制的特点进一步突出。现在,,MCS-51,已成为公认的单片机经典机种,。,12,微控制器化阶段,特点是,:片内面向测控系统外围电路增强,使单片机可以方便灵活地用于复杂的自动测控系统及设备。,“微控制器”的称谓更能反应单片机的本质,。,1982,年,,Intel,推出,MCS-96,系列单片机。,芯片内集成:,16,位,CPU,、,8K,字节,ROM,、,232,字节,RAM,、,5,个,8,位并口、,1,个全双工串行口、,2,个,16,位定时,/,计数器。寻址范围,64K,。片上还有,8,路,10,位,ADC,、,1,路,PWM,输出及高速,I/O,部件等。,13,1.2.2,单片机产品近况,ATMEL,公司融入,Flash,存储器技术的,AT89,系列;,Philips,公司的,80C51,、,80C552,系列;,华邦公司的,W78C51,、,W77C51,高速低价,系列;,ADI,公司的,ADC8xx,高精度,ADC,系列;,LG,公司的,GMS90/97,低压高速,系列;,Maxim,公司的,DS89C420,高速(,50MIPS,),系列;,Cygnal,公司的,C8051F,系列高速,SOC,单片机。,80C51,系列,单片机产品繁多,,主流地位已经形成,,近年来推出的,与,80C51,兼容,的主要产品有:,14,非,80C51,结构单片机新品,不断推出,给用户提供了更为广泛的选择空间,近年来推出的非,80C51,系列的主要产品有:,Intel,的,MCS-96,系列,16,位单片机;,Microchip,的,PIC,系列,RISC,单片机;,TI,的,MSP430F,系列,16,位,低功耗,单片机。,15,1.3,单片机的特点及应用领域,1.3.1,单片机的特点,近期推出的单片机产品,内部集成有高速,I/O,口、,ADC,、,PWM,、,WDT,等部件,并在低电压、低功耗、串行扩展总线、控制网络总线和开发方式(如在系统编程,ISP,)等方面都有了进一步的增强。,控制性能和可靠性高,实时控制功能特别强,其,CPU,可以对,I/O,端口直接进行操作,,位操作能力,更是其它计算机无法比拟的。另外,由于,CPU,、存储器及,I/O,接口,集成在同一芯片内,,各部件间的连接紧凑,数据在传送时,受干扰的影响较小,,且不易受环境条件的影响,所以单片机的,可靠性非常高,。,16,体积小、价格低、易于产品化,单片机芯片即是一台完整的微型计算机,,对于批量大的专用场合,一方面可以在众多的单片机品种间进行匹配选择;同时还可以专门进行芯片设计,使芯片的功能与应用具有良好的对应关系;在单片机产品的引脚封装方面,有的单片机引脚已减少到,8,个或更少。,从而使应用系统的,印制板减小、接插件减少、安装简单方便。,17,1.3.2,单片机的应用领域,智能仪器仪表,单片机用于各种仪器仪表,一方面提高了仪器仪表的使用功能和精度,使仪器仪表智能化,同时还简化了仪器仪表的硬件结构,从而可以方便地完成仪器仪表产品的升级换代。如,各种智能电气测量仪表、智能传感器,等。,18,机电一体化产品,机电一体化产品是集机械技术、微电子技术、自动化技术和计算机技术于一体,具有智能化特征的各种机电产品。单片机在机电一体化产品的开发中可以发挥巨大的作用。,典型产品如机器人、数控机床、自动包装机、点钞机、医疗设备、打印机、传真机、复印机,等。,19,实时工业控制,单片机还可以用于各种物理量的采集与控制。电流、电压、温度、液位、流量等物理参数的采集和控制均可以利用单片机方便地实现。在这类系统中,利用单片机作为系统控制器,可以根据被控对象的不同特征采用不同的智能算法,实现期望的控制指标,从而提高生产效率和产品质量。典型应用如,电机转速控制、温度控制、自动生产线,等。,20,分布式系统的前端模块,在较复杂的工业系统中,经常要采用分布式测控系统完成大量的分布参数的采集。在这类系统中,采用单片机作为分布式系统的前端采集模块,系统具有,运行可靠,数据采集方便灵活,成本低廉,等一系列优点。,21,家用电器,家用电器是单片机的又一重要应用领域,前景十分广阔。如空调器、电冰箱、洗衣机、电饭煲、高档洗浴设备、高档玩具等。,另外,在交通领域中,汽车、火车、飞机、航天器等均有单片机的广泛应用。如汽车自动驾驶系统、航天测控系统、黑匣子等,。,22,2.1 80C51,系列概述,2.1.1 MCS-51,系列,(,1,),MCS-51,是,Intel,公司生产的一个单片机系列名称。属于这一系列的单片机有多种,如:,8051/8751/8031,;,8052/8752/8032,;,80C51/87C51/80C31,80C52/87C52/80C32,等,。,23,(,2,)该系列生产工艺有两种:,CHMOS,是,CMOS,和,HMOS,的结合,既保持了,HMOS,高速度和高密度的特点,还具有,CMOS,的低功耗的特点。,在产品型号中凡带有字母“,C”,的即为,CHMOS,芯片,,,CHMOS,芯片的电平既与,TTL,电平兼容,又与,CMOS,电平兼容。,一是,HMOS,工艺,(高密度短沟道,MOS,工艺)。,二是,CHMOS,工艺,(互补金属氧化物的,HMOS,工艺)。,24,(,3,)在功能上,该系列单片机有基本型和增强型两大类:,增强型,:,805,2,/875,2,/803,2,80C5,2,/87C5,2,/80C3,2,基本型,:,805,1,/875,1,/803,1,80C5,1,/87C5,1,/80C3,1,25,(,4,)在片内程序存储器的配置上,该系列单片机有三种形式,即掩膜,ROM,、,EPROM,和,ROMLess(,无片内程序存储器,),。如:,80C51,有,4K,字节的掩膜,ROM,;,8,7,C51,有,4K,字节的,EPROM,;,80C,3,1,在芯片内无程序存储器。,26,2.1.2 80C51,系列,Intel,的:,80C31,、,80C51,、,87C51,,,80C32,、,80C52,、,87C52,等;,ATMEL,的:,89C51,、,89C52,、,89C2051,等;,Philips,、华邦、,Dallas,、,Siemens(Infineon),等公司的许多产品。,80C51,是,MCS-51,系列中,CHMOS,工艺的一个典型品种;其它厂商,以,8051,为基核,开发出的,CMOS,工艺单片机产品,统称为,80C51,系列,。当前常用的,80C51,系列单片机主要产品有:,27,2.1.3 80C51,典型产品资源配置,28,学单片机需要具备的条件,与以前所学的知识关联很少;,对器件的概念基本上是从,0,开始;,如果要用,C,语言编程,需具备一定的,C,语言基础;,所有人都站在了同一起跑线上;,29,#include,unsigned char Flag=0 x3f;,main(),P1=0 x55;,While(1),if,(,Flag,=0,),Flag=0 x3f;,P1 =P1;,30,org0000h,jmpmain,org0100h,main:movp1,#55h,amain:mov r0,#3fh,loop:djnzr0,loop,cpla,movp1,a,jmpamain,end,31,8,位,CPU 4kbytes,程序存储器,(ROM),(52,为,8K),256bytes,的数据存储器,(RAM),(,52,有,384bytes,的,RAM,),32,条,I/O,口线,111,条指令,大部分为单字节指令,21,个专用寄存器,2.2.2,单片机的主要功能,32,2,个可编程定时,/,计数器,5,个中断源,,2,个优先级,(,52,有,6,个),一个全双工串行通信口,外部数据存储器寻址空间为,64kB,外部程序存储器寻址空间为,64kB,逻辑操作位寻址功能,双列直插,40PinDIP,封装,单一,+5V,电源供电,33,2.3
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 办公文档 > PPT模板库


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!